Mohammed Shami has been ordered by the Kolkata High Court to give Rs 4 lakh every month to Haseen Jahan and daughter Aira, who lived separate from his wife in divorce. Mohammed Shami will have to pay this rupee for a month’s maintenance. Shami’s case was heard on April 21, 2025, on which a decision came on 1 July 2025.
According to the order, Haseen Jahan will get Rs 1.50 lakh and daughter Arara will get Rs 2.50 lakh per month. This amount will be applicable for the last seven years. At the same time, the lower court has been directed to settle the case in six months.
What is the matter? The Kolkata High Court has also ordered the lower court to dispose of the case within the next six months. Mohammed Shami and Haseen Jahan took place on April 7, 2014. Nearly a year after the wedding, on July 17, 2015, a daughter of both of them was born, named Aira. Shami came to know after her daughter Aira had that Haseen Jahan was already married and had two children from her first marriage.
Mohammed Shami’s wife accused the cricketer and his family of committing violence. After this, the hearing in this case is going on since 2018. The decision on this has already come. But the amount of Shami’s wife was less visible, so she knocked on the door of the court.
